Why Temperature Matters Before Every Chop

Understanding the Context

If the internal temperature of meat isn’t properly managed, it creates the perfect environment for harmful bacteria like E. coli, Salmonella, and Listeria to thrive. These pathogens multiply rapidly at temperatures between 40°F and 140°F, known as the “danger zone.” A simple temperature check before cutting into your meat could save you from food poisoning — and reveal when improper storage or handling compromises safety.

How to Use Temperature as Your Alarm System

Key Insights

  • Check Before Cooking: Use a reliable food thermometer to verify surface and internal temperatures. For poultry, aim for 165°F (74°C); with ground meats, ensure nearly 160°F (71°C).
    - Monitor Storage Conditions: Keep refrigerators below 40°F and freezers at 0°F or below to suppress bacterial growth.
    - Obvious Clues, Hidden Risks: A common mistake: assuming color or texture equals safety. Temperature reveals what appearance hides.

Practical Steps to Stay Safe

  • Always triple-check temperatures with a calibrated thermometer.
    - Avoid "thawing at room temperature"—this dramatically increases bacterial risk.
